What is the Wunda Chair?
The Wunda Chair is one of the original apparatuses designed by Joseph Pilates, created as a compact, multifunctional tool for clients to continue their workouts at home. Dubbed “The Gym at Home,” it was intended to promote independence and self-sufficiency in maintaining whole-body health when clients were away from the studio. Despite its minimalist design, the Wunda Chair is a powerful, wonderful (literally) apparatus that challenges strength, stability, and control in all planes of movement.
While the Reformer often takes centre stage in many Pilates studios, experiencing the full Pilates system means going beyond just one piece of apparatus. The Wunda Chair complements Mat and Reformer work by adding unique, gravity-defying challenges with its small base of support and dynamic spring resistance. It helps correct postural imbalances, improve alignment, and build functional strength, offering a deeper understanding of Contrology principles.
For anyone serious about their Classical Pilates journey, the Wunda Chair is an essential tool that enhances the depth and versatility of your practice.

Benefits of the Wunda Chair
Versatility for Full-Body Conditioning
Joseph Pilates designed the Wunda Chair is a compact powerhouse that works the body in all planes of movement—standing, seated, lying down, and even inverted. Its simple design offers an endless variety of exercises that challenge the core, upper body, lower body, and balance simultaneously. From strength-building to flexibility and control, the Wunda Chair delivers a comprehensive, full-body workout that complements and deepens your existing Pilates practice.
Strength, Stability, and Control in Every Movement
With its small base of support and spring resistance, the Wunda Chair forces you to engage your core and stabilising muscles in ways that other apparatus might not. It challenges your ability to balance against gravity, improving both functional strength and spatial awareness. Each movement requires intense focus and precision, helping you develop better posture, alignment, and coordination both inside and outside the studio.
A Key Piece of the Classical Pilates System
While many are familiar with the Reformer, the Wunda Chair plays an equally important role in the Classical Pilates repertoire. Designed by Joseph Pilates himself, the Wunda Chair embodies his vision of Contrology—promoting independence and whole-body health. It allows you to experience Pilates as it was originally intended, moving beyond the Reformer to understand the depth and breadth of the full Pilates system. Incorporating the Wunda Chair into your practice offers a richer, more holistic Pilates experience.
